Grass Verge being churned and ruined by builders
Reported via desktop in the Pavement Defect category anonymously at 12:04, Wednesday 14 January 2026
Sent to Bromley Council less than a minute later. FixMyStreet ref: 8686153.
Building work taking place at 159 Petts Wood Road. Front garden wall has been removed, builders now parking on drive/garden and accessing it by driving over raised curbed and over the grass verge. Verge now muddy, un even and churned up due to heavy vehicles going over soft ground - ridiculous. Bollard or post needs to be put in place to prevent vehicle access.
